womanly in Irish

womanly in Irish is banúil — womanly means considered typical of, or fitting for, a woman; feminine.

womanly in Irish

banúil
adj
Considered typical of, stereotypical of, or appropriate to women; feminine.

What does "womanly" mean?

  1. adj Considered typical of, or fitting for, a woman; feminine.
    "She carried herself with a quiet, womanly confidence."
